Sims 4 won’t load past loading screen

★★★ Newbie

I’ve uninstalled origin and reinstalled it, I’ve used the reset origin tool. But my game will not load past the first loading/title screen. I have tried taking out my mods, and as long as there are absolutely zero mods and cc in the mod folder, the sims 4 will launch past the title screen. But even just adding in a few at a time causes my game to go back to not loading anything after the title screen

After the last patch, most scripts mods and a large part of CC is broken. Probably your all mods are broken

Check if there are new updated versions of the mods and CC you are using.


Move the mods folder to the desktop.
Delete localthumbcache.package file in the game - important!
Fix the game in Origin.
Origin/Library -right-click on TS4 - option "Repair game"
You have to wait until Origin will fix all packs, not only the base game.
Turn on the game to create a new, empty mods folder and check if a game is working now without mods and CC.
Download new updated version mods and CC you are using
Then put this new mods and CC  in the new mods folder. First,  script mods one by one every time checking if the game is OK. Do the same with CC.
